-- | Describes an IPv4 range.
--
-- /See:/ 'newIpRange' smart constructor.
data IpRange = IpRange'
  { -- | A description for the security group rule that references this IPv4
    -- address range.
    --
    -- Constraints: Up to 255 characters in length. Allowed characters are a-z,
    -- A-Z, 0-9, spaces, and ._-:\/()#,\@[]+=&;{}!$*
    description :: Prelude.Maybe Prelude.Text,
    -- | The IPv4 CIDR range. You can either specify a CIDR range or a source
    -- security group, not both. To specify a single IPv4 address, use the \/32
    -- prefix length.
    cidrIp :: Prelude.Text
  }
  deriving (Prelude.Eq, Prelude.Read, Prelude.Show, Prelude.Generic)
